You're reading: Ukraine bans imports of horses, donkeys, and mules from some U.S. states and Panama

Ukraine has banned imports of horses and other single-hoofed animals from Colorado, Oklahoma and Texas in the United States, and from Panama.

According to a report of the State Committee for Veterinary Medicine, the ban was introduced on June 11 in response to an outbreak of piroplasmosis disease in the United States, and an outbreak of Venezuelan encephalomyelitis in Panama.
